After university, I worked as a feature writer for many of the U. My first novel, The Lying Tonguewas published in My latest novels are a series featuring Agatha Christie as sleuth. With nonfiction the hardest but most rewarding part is the research. I love hunting for scraps of paper in old archives and traveling the world interviewing people. With fiction, the hardest part is plotting, making sure the narrative fits together.
But again this is incredibly satisfying.
